We have asked people not to speculate on this site, although it is natural to want to do so in such a case, and we hope everyone will respect that. Discussing the case in a bar or on a street corner is different from talking about it online. When you post online you are publishing your opinion and therefore are subject to libel laws. To make suggestions about this man's personal life which have not been verified publicly by authorities may be legally actionable. Please do not do this. Thank you.
